PREVIEWTHE HEADLINER Paul Heyman tells us his client is pissed off, but unless you went to last month’s Mexico City house show or go to a lot of Winnipeg Jets’ games, you wouldn’t know for yourself. That’s because those are the two place Brock Lesnar’s been seen since his infamous 86 second whopping by Goldberg. Heyman entered the Beast Incarnate in the Royal Rumble shortly after the WCW legend declared himself for the 30 man battle royal, and in doing so informed us Brock was plenty pissed off. But some things you just need to see for yourself. We’re supposed to be seeing a lot of Lesnar over the next couple months. Could tonight be the start of a side-quest on his way to or possibly even an alternate plan for his match at WrestleMania 33. Or will he ring in 2017 as he spent most of his 2016 Raw appearances: jogging in place? THE TITLE SCENE ► Not that their paths have strayed far from each other for a while now, but it officially got easier to keep track of the United States and Universal championship programs last week. Kevin Owens & Chris Jericho beat Roman Reigns in a handicap match to claim the red, white and blue belt seven days ago and declared themselves the new faces of Raw. Will they now focus on the battle between the Prizefighter and the Big Dog for the (alleged) top prize on Raw coming up in two weeks? Or does the Guy have a rematch clause? One things for sure - there will be multiple JeriKO talking segments. ► Women’s titleholder Charlotte Flair was not happy Bayley earned a Royal Rumble championship match by beating Nia Jax (with an assist from Sasha Banks). So she joined forces with Jax to beat them up. How will “just” Bayley and The Boss respond? ► The profile of the Cruiserweight title has been rising since Neville returned, and it will likely get higher when he challenges Rich Swann for that strap in San Antonio on Jan. 29. In the meantime, can Swannie do anything to stop the evil Brit’s momentum? ► With The New Day’s streak out of the way, it kind of feels like the tag team championship has faded into the background. But there are a couple angles still in play for those straps! The guys holding them, Cesaro & Sheamus, don’t get along. And now that the Celtic Warrior beat one of the guys chasing them (Karl Anderson & Luke Gallows... again) when the Swiss Superman couldn’t, there’s another wedge driven between them.
